How Age Can Affect Injury Severity and Recovery

A car accident that might lead to a moderate injury in a younger driver may result in a serious or life-altering injury in someone aged 65 or older. Age can affect:

  • Bone density, increasing fracture risk
  • Neck and spine vulnerability, worsening whiplash effects
  • Healing time, making recovery longer or more complicated
  • Medication interactions, affecting pain management and rehabilitation
  • Pre-existing conditions, such as arthritis, diabetes, heart or vascular conditions

Accidents involving older adults may require coordinated care across multiple doctors, including primary care physicians, orthopedic specialists, neurologists, and physical therapists.

Challenges in Insurance Claims Involving Older Adults

Insurance companies may attempt to argue:

  • The injuries were due to aging rather than the crash.
  • The medical treatment was unrelated or “pre-existing.”
  • The older driver was partially or fully at fault simply because of age.

We do not allow insurers to rely on stereotypes or assumptions.

We document:

  • Health condition before vs. after the crash
  • Objective evidence such as imaging, physician evaluations, and mobility assessments
  • How daily life, independence, and routine activities have changed
Florida’s Comparative Negligence and PIP Considerations

If the older driver is 50% or less at fault, they may pursue compensation for their damages, including pain and suffering.

PIP may cover initial medical costs, but serious injuries often exceed PIP limits. Our attorneys determine when and how to pursue a full liability claim.
